“Words have a weight”: it has often had to be remembered in this undisciplined and eternal edition of Big Brother Vip, from when (now geological eras ago) Fausto Leali pronounced the “n-word” offensive to when Denis Dosio ran away an interlayer considered blasphemy, up to the unrepeatable expressions uttered by Filippo Nardi (behind Maria Teresa Ruta). In all three cases just mentioned, the competitors were disqualified, sometimes without even thinking about it too much, but in the case of Alda D’Eusanio – she too stumbled upon the “n-word” a few hours after entering the House – the Gf he preferred to entrust the fate of the competitor (who repeatedly apologized) to the public, who saved her. The controversy on social media immediately exploded, and Mario Balotelli also expressed in a tweet all his disappointment over the outcome of the televoting: “#gfvip the nonsense of a program seen by many is incredible and to vote for the part not sincerely offended even more the demonstration of an unacceptable ignorance. Italy guys as I always say is the most beautiful country in the world ruined by a few morons. Disappointed and sad ».
